ISSOTL 2020 Cancelled

  • Posted by Jessie Moore
  • Categories Blog, News
  • Date March 20, 2020
  • Comments 0 comment
regret to announce that the 2020 ISSOTL Annual Conference has been cancelled as a result of the COVID-19 pandemic

The ISSOTL Presidential Team, Board of Directors, and ISSOTL 2020 Planning Team regret to announce that the 2020 ISSOTL Annual Conference has been cancelled as a result of the COVID-19 pandemic. Our colleagues in Perth already have extended significant energy to planning an exciting event, and we know that the conference is a place for us all to share and develop important work, so cancelling the meeting is heartbreaking.

Having made the difficult decision to cancel the conference, we are now moving into the next phase of planning for what follows. Please watch for updates in the coming months about alternate, online events for our members to fill part of the void created by canceling the conference. Thank you for your understanding and patience.

Jessie Moore

    JESSIE L. MOORE (PhD - Purdue University) is director of the Center for Engaged Learning and professor of English: Professional Writing & Rhetoric at Elon University. Jessie leads planning, implementation, and assessment of the Center’s research seminars, which support multi-institutional SoTL on high-impact pedagogies and other focused engaged learning topics. Her recent research examines transfer of writing knowledge and practices, multi-institutional research and collaborative inquiry, writing residencies for faculty writers, the writing lives of university students, and high-impact pedagogies. She is the author of Key Practices for Fostering Engaged Learning: A Guide for Faculty and Staff (Stylus, expected 2021) and co-editor of Critical Transitions: Writing and the Question of Transfer (with Chris Anson, The WAC Clearinghouse and University Press of Colorado, 2016), Understanding Writing Transfer: Implications for Transformative Student Learning in Higher Education (with Randy Bass, Stylus, 2017), and Excellence in Mentoring Undergraduate Research (with Maureen Vandermaas-Peeler and Paul C. Miller, CUR, 2018). Her work has appeared in Computers and Composition, Composition Forum, Composition Studies, Journal of Faculty Development, Journal on Centers for Teaching & Learning, TESOL Journal, Written Communication, and in edited collections.

    With Peter Felten, she edits two book series: the Stylus Publishing/Center for Engaged Learning Series on Engaged Learning and Teaching, and the Center for Engaged Learning Open Access Book Series.

    Jessie’s professional service to the scholarship of teaching and learning was recognized with the 2019 International Society for the Scholarship of Teaching and Learning (ISSOTL) Distinguished Service Award. She currently serves as Co-Chair of the ISSOTL Publications Committee. She previously served as the elected Secretary of the Conference on College Composition and Communication (2015-2019), on the Executive Committee for CCCC, and as U.S. Regional Vice President of ISSOTL. In 2013, she co-hosted the International Society for the Scholarship of Teaching and Learning conference with Peter Felten and developed ISSOTL Online 2013, which featured strands on SoTL foundations, studying and designing for transfer, and student voices in SoTL.
